New Day Pass for Royal Beach Club Access
For those seeking a casual day at the highly anticipated Royal Beach Club, Royal Caribbean is testing a new day pass option. This pass, priced at $49, allows guests entry without committing to an all-inclusive package. While food and drinks would cost extra, this flexible option caters well to retirees looking for a relaxing beach day without the pressure of a more extensive spending plan.
Royal Caribbean's New Floating Dry Dock Proposal
In a bold move to enhance their operational efficiency, Royal Caribbean is pushing for the construction of a new floating dry dock in Central America. This proposed facility in Panama aims to alleviate congestion at existing drydocks and improve the repair process for their ships. If approved, this ambitious project could transform the cruise line's infrastructure, ensuring timely maintenance and repairs.
